Alesia October 19, 2013 for Model Number GSM1800NBB My dishwasher stays on and cycles through even if the door is open. It also doesn't latch closed.
1 Answer Alesia, It sounds like the latch is faulty and would need to be replaced. The switches on the latch are maintaining contact even with the door open and the latch not latching would be an indication of this issue. Read More...

Eileen May 22, 2012 for Model Number GSM1860N00SS DISHWASHER I suspect a bad door switch. I am trying to meter it. i have 2 black and 2 white leads going to the terminals. No obvious common on this switch. I assume and need to confirm that this is a basic n/o n/c ckt. When the switch is actuated I assume the ckt closes passing energy through from one blak to the other and one white to the other much like a light switch would. I have test leads of ohm meter on the 2 blacks and have an open ckt, I actuate the switch and still have an open. Then I do the same on the 2 white leads, same results. Would this be a good test? Can you help?
1 Answer Eileen, You're on the right track, Like most appliance products these days you have a "double line break" switch system. One switch opens the voltage in circuit and the other opens the neutral circuit, of the power supply. your test procedure is proper, but you do want to disconnect at least one wire off the switch you're testing, so you don't get a "false" reading. But otherwise you're on top of it. Thanks and Good Luck Read More...
